Tale of two shoes: The back half it built for stability - awesome, exactly what I wanted. The front half is basically a mesh screen - like a fishing net. ZERO support. Your forefoot basically SWIMS back and forth. So ridiculous. Take your sneakers, slice off the front end, and try to exercise in them with only your socks holding your forefoot. That's basically what you get here.

I received as a gift. I wear it for les mills body combat class 2-3 days s week for about a month and half. It was great for first couple weeks. Then my feet started getting sore and there was less bounce in my step. Before these shoes i wore the float ride energy 2. It's actually a running shoe but the cushioning was amazing. The nano has the same cushioning. I was happy to wear the nano because of this, but very disappointed the cushioning wore out so quickly. I have worn the float ride for almost as long and the cushioning is still good. Unfortunately there's very little side support and stability since it's a running shoe.
